Transitioning from Engineering to Non-Engineering Roles

Engineers contemplating a shift to non-engineering roles often find the transition both challenging and rewarding. The first step in this journey is recognizing the transferable skills that can be leveraged in new career paths. Engineers are trained to approach problems methodically, breaking them down into manageable parts and devising efficient solutions. This analytical mindset is highly valued in many non-engineering fields, from business analysis to project management.

Understanding the landscape of potential career paths is crucial. Engineers should research industries and roles that align with their interests and strengths. For instance, those with a knack for communication might explore technical writing or public relations, while those with a passion for strategy could consider roles in business analysis or consulting. Online platforms like LinkedIn and Glassdoor can provide valuable insights into job descriptions and required qualifications, helping engineers identify suitable opportunities.

Networking plays a significant role in making a successful transition. Engaging with professionals in the desired field through industry events, webinars, and social media can provide a clearer picture of what the job entails and the skills needed. Informational interviews are another effective way to gain firsthand knowledge and advice from those already working in the target role. Building a network of contacts can also open doors to job opportunities that might not be advertised publicly.

Skills Engineers Bring to Non-Engineering Jobs

Engineers possess a distinctive set of skills that can be seamlessly translated to numerous non-engineering roles. Their rigorous training in technical disciplines equips them with a strong foundation in analytical thinking, allowing them to dissect complex issues and devise innovative solutions. This capability is particularly beneficial in roles that require strategic planning and decision-making, such as business analysis or consulting.

Moreover, engineers are adept at managing projects from inception to completion, often under tight deadlines and with limited resources. This experience fosters a meticulous attention to detail and an ability to prioritize tasks effectively, making them well-suited for project management roles. Their familiarity with project life cycles and risk assessment can significantly enhance the efficiency and success rate of various initiatives outside of traditional engineering contexts.

Communication is another area where engineers excel. While they may not always be recognized for their verbal prowess, the need to convey intricate technical information to non-specialists hones their ability to simplify and clarify complex concepts. This skill is invaluable in fields such as technical writing, where precision and clarity are paramount, as well as in sales engineering, where explaining product benefits to potential clients is essential.

Engineers also bring a collaborative spirit to the table. Used to working in multidisciplinary teams, they understand the importance of diverse perspectives and the synergy that can arise from collective problem-solving efforts. This collaborative approach is particularly advantageous in roles like product management and operations management, where cross-functional teamwork is essential to drive success.

Popular Non-Engineering Career Paths for Engineers

Engineers are increasingly finding that their skills and experiences open doors to a variety of non-engineering career paths. These roles not only offer new challenges but also allow engineers to leverage their technical expertise in innovative ways. Below are some of the most popular non-engineering career paths that engineers are exploring.

Project Management

Project management is a natural fit for engineers due to their experience in overseeing complex projects. Engineers are skilled in planning, executing, and closing projects, often within stringent timelines and budgets. Their ability to manage resources, mitigate risks, and ensure quality control makes them highly effective project managers. In this role, engineers can apply their systematic approach to problem-solving and their knack for detail-oriented planning. Certifications like PMP (Project Management Professional) can further enhance their credentials, making them even more attractive to potential employers.

Technical Writing

Engineers often possess a deep understanding of technical subjects, which can be invaluable in technical writing. This role involves creating manuals, guides, and documentation that explain complex technical information in a clear and concise manner. Engineers’ ability to break down intricate concepts and communicate them effectively to non-specialists is a significant asset. Technical writers are in demand in various industries, including software development, manufacturing, and healthcare, where precise and accessible documentation is crucial.

Sales Engineering

Sales engineering combines technical expertise with sales acumen. Engineers in this role work closely with sales teams to provide technical support and solutions to clients. They help bridge the gap between customer needs and product capabilities, ensuring that clients understand the technical benefits of a product or service. This role requires strong communication skills and the ability to translate technical jargon into layman’s terms. Engineers’ problem-solving abilities and technical knowledge make them well-suited for this dynamic and client-facing role.

Business Analysis

Business analysis involves identifying business needs and determining solutions to business problems. Engineers’ analytical skills and methodical approach to problem-solving are highly valuable in this field. They can analyze data, identify trends, and develop strategies to improve business processes. Business analysts often work closely with stakeholders to gather requirements and ensure that solutions align with business goals. This role offers engineers the opportunity to apply their technical skills in a business context, driving efficiency and innovation.

Networking and Building Connections

Building a robust professional network is a cornerstone of successfully transitioning from engineering to non-engineering roles. Networking allows engineers to tap into a wealth of knowledge and opportunities that are often not accessible through traditional job search methods. Engaging in professional organizations and attending industry-specific events can be an excellent starting point. These gatherings provide a platform to meet like-minded professionals and gain insights into various fields.

Online communities and social media platforms also play a significant role in modern networking. Engineers can join groups related to their target industries on platforms like LinkedIn, where they can participate in discussions, share insights, and build relationships with industry experts. Engaging in these communities helps engineers stay updated on industry trends and showcases their willingness to learn and adapt.

Mentorship is another valuable aspect of networking. Seeking out mentors who have successfully made similar transitions can provide guidance and support. Mentors can offer practical advice, share their experiences, and help engineers navigate the nuances of their new career paths. Establishing a mentor-mentee relationship can be mutually beneficial, as it fosters a culture of continuous learning and professional growth.
